A Bernstein copula is a nonparametric copula , which can be described by a given grid resolution and an associated discrete distribution skeleton. The (minimal) discrete skeleton can be extracted in an unambiguous manner directly from a multivariate data set , if the grid constants is given by the sample size. A major problem arises when the grid constants is not equal to the sample size (either greater or less ) . The known algorithms for this case to estimate a suitable discrete distribution skeleton are memory intensive and therefore particularly unsuitable for higher dimensions .

The aim of the project is to determine, for any fixed grid constants, an appropriate discrete skeletons from multivariate data so that the memory computational effort is minimal.
